1. Tony Boloney's

Most famous for their Taco Pizza, Tony Boloney's is a really cool vibe with really cool food. If you post a picture on your snapchat of their food, you will definitely leave people feeling jealous.

2. Chop't

Do you like healthy foods? I can't relate. But Chop't salads make me want to turn into a healthy queen whenever their salads pop up on my insta feed. Their salads are full of flavor and nutrients. Don't forget to snap a pic to your friends though!

3. Popbar

Ok, Popbar hands down has THE CUTEST popsicles ever. Each one is so different and creative. And they all look equally as delicious! They make a cute snack AND a cute pic.

4. Top That! Donuts

Top That! Donuts just opened up in Rutherford, NJ and it's all I see on my snapchat feed. And honestly, I'm okay with that. From a regular glazed to a cannoli cream doughnut, you can find any flavor here. It obviously also spices up your snap story, too.

5. DŌ, Cookie Dough Confections

If you don't like eating cookie dough, you have an issue. Well actually, that's good because the rest of us are eating salmonella! If you go to DŌ though, you can eat cookie dough WITHOUT that risk. Which is pretty cool if you ask me. Snap a pic of your cookie dough with your own toppings and everyone will be super jealous.

6. Keki Modern Cakes

If you love cheesecake like me, Keki Modern Cakes is the place for you. They are famous for their bouncy cheesecakes, which originally came from Osaka, Japan. If you post their jiggly cakes on your instagram, you will have people drooling on their phones.

7. Toast

Toast is the hotspot for breakfast and brunch in Montclair, NJ. Not only is the food amazing, but the atmosphere is so cute. A picture of your brunch table will be a great addition to your VSCO.

8. The Butcher's Daughter

This place is a great spot if you want to chill out and grab a bite. Also, this place hands down has the best interior design. If you find yourself here, you'll also find yourself taking plenty of pictures.

9. Makai Poke Co.

Ever wanted to try sushi pizza? Well now you can! At Makai Poke Co. in Hoboken, NJ, you can get your regular poke bowl or try a sushi slice. All your friends on your snapchat story will be envious of you.

10. Taiyaki NYC

You have all seen those really cool ice cream cones in the shape of a fish on your Pinterest at one point. And this is the place where you can get them. You can also get those really tasty looking souffle pancakes that you see pop up on your timeline, too. A picture of their treats will bring your VSCO game up by 1000%.
